Central Tendency Worksheets - Math Worksheets Center Central Tendency Worksheets. What Are the Measures of Central Tendency? A measure of central tendency is the single value that represent that how a data set groups around the central value. In simpler terms, measure of central tendency defines the center of the data set. Measures of central tendency worksheet. Measures of Central Tendency - Formula, Meaning, Examples Calculating the three measures of central tendency, we find mean = 10, median = 9, and mode = 9. We, therefore, infer that if the distribution of data is skewed to the right, then the mode is, lesser than the mean. And median generally lies between the values of mode and mean.
